Magazines
- Magic Mirror
- Wizard Monthly - a short lived Magic Periodical from Garden City, Australia that started with October 1916 and only lasted for nine issues.
- Conjurer was the Official Organ of the Australian Society of Magicians and New Zealand Magical Societies in the 1920s
- Stage Magic was a short lived Magic Periodical by J. Albert Briggs from Australia in 1932.
- IMP was the official organ of the Imps Magical Society of Sydney, Australia that began publication in 1936.
